Output 66584475b0543a724ccf1a719c28689660c6539a4e7931a379b74f7e1d979e7e:1
- value
- 420522
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 77bfaba680ff33bc76a55729731aa17650a3afaa0f5808ebdc6bdd9c5c67b78d
- address
- tb1pw7l6hf5qluemca492u5hxx4pweg28ta2pavq367ud0wechr8k7xsqxtg9y
- transaction
- 66584475b0543a724ccf1a719c28689660c6539a4e7931a379b74f7e1d979e7e